    Description

    It's the St. Lorenz's night and as per tradition, people gather under a starry sky to see their wishes granted by the shooting stars. What most people don't know is that, in order to realize a particular wish, you need cunning and strategy. You will have to capture the right comets to make your dreams come true. But be careful: if you chase love you will hardly realize the desire for richness, the same its true for those who chase fame, at the expense of virtue... Plan your moves carefully, and avoid the traps of your opponent: who first realizes two wishes... wins the game!

    Comete is a language-independent, highly thematic strategy game, which hides a fascinating and delicate depth of play.

    Comete is a "perfect strategy" game, where all the information is known to all players and the resources available for each player are identical: your choices will make the difference. But it's not an abstract game, shooting stars are elusive and unpredictable, and so they are in the game. No one can know what will be the next fallen star to appear in the sky, even less when the comet you need will appear. Moreover, they exist as in the past comets harbingers of feast or famine and often it will be up to the player to decide how to unravel the celestial message.

    To capture a comet you will have to «attract» it to you by matching its colours. You have several «wish fragments» (acrylic gems) to play each turn, which you must tactically place by line of the celestial horizon: if a comet passing next to them has the same colours, you have captured it!

    —description from the publisher
